What is a "breadbox"?
A breadbox is a container specifically designed for storing bread and other baked goods to keep them fresh for longer periods. Traditionally made of wood, metal, or plastic, breadboxes come in various shapes and sizes, but they typically feature a hinged lid that opens and closes easily. The enclosed space helps to regulate humidity, preventing bread from drying out too quickly and keeping it from becoming stale. Some modern breadboxes also have ventilation holes or slits to allow air circulation while still maintaining the optimal moisture level for storing bread.
